CO_E_FAILEDTOGETWINDIR

COM access-control code could not obtain the Windows directory

CO_E_FAILEDTOGETWINDIR is HRESULT 2147549492 (0x80010134) from winerror.h. AllStat describes it as “Unable to obtain the Windows directory.” In the COM IAccessControl, DCOM client identity, trustee translation, token inspection, security descriptor, ACL, or serialization workflow, the code identifies a specific failure boundary and should not be replaced by a generic COM exception.

Difference from nearby HRESULTs

CO_E_FAILEDTOGETWINDIR is path discovery failure; CO_E_PATHTOOLONG occurs after a path is built beyond supported limits.
